Abstract:The effect of hot strip endless rolling process on high-efficiency and high-precision rolling, technical characteristics, application and latest progress of endless rolling on abroad conventional hot continuous rolling line and ESP line were introduced. Meanwhile, the domestic attention and preliminary research explorations on endless rolling technology were briefly introduced. It was proved by practices that endless rolling technology has significant effect on mass production for thin and ultra-thin strip with low cost, promoting microstructures uniformity and properties stability, improving thickness accuracy and profile quality and enhancing finished product rate, especially partly replacing cold-rolled sheet with hot-rolled thin strip. Hot strip endless rolling technology, as one of the development directions of modern strip rolling technologies for promoting energy conservation and emission reduction, had important research development value and application prospect.
